Edit C:\Users\Administrator\Desktop\Back\galaxie - Copy\cti\C3T\fr\c3t\swing\chat\ChatPanel.class
Êþº¾ 2õ ´w ´x ´y ´z ´{ ´| ´} ´~ ´ ´? ´? ´? ´? ´? ¾?? ?? ??? ? ´??? ?? ? ´??? ?? ? ´? ´?? #? ´? =? ;? ;? ?? ? ¡¢ £¤ £¥ ;¦§¨ ´© ´ª 3«¬ 3? 5? ´®¯ 8? ´°± ;?² =? 3³ 3´ ;µ 8¶ 5· ;¸ ;¹ ;º» ;¼ ;½ ;¾ ¿À ;Á =Âà NÄ ´Å ÆÇ NÈ NÉ ÊË ÌÍ ÆÎ ÌÏ ÊÐ ÌÑ NÒ ÊÓ ÊÔ ÕÖ Ê× ÊØ NÙ 8 ÚÛ ´ÜÝ dÞ ßàáâáã ?ä ´å ¥æ 8çèéê n?ë nìí r? Úîï nð Ä ñòó ´ô ´õèö ?÷ øùúûüýüþÿ ? ? ¥ 8 8 ? ? 8 ? ¥ ¥ ´è ? ´ ? ? ?è n ? ¢?á !" ¥#á$% ©&á' ©( () ®Þ ©*+ ±? *, -. ¶? /0 12 /3 /4 15 167 ActivityHandler InnerClasses Text8 Activity logger Lorg/apache/log4j/Logger; TEXT_ENTERED Ljava/lang/String; ConstantValue9 ACTIVITY_CHANGED: WAITING_FOR_READ %Ljavax/swing/text/SimpleAttributeSet; READ REMOTE_USER LOCAL_USER ACTIVITY EDITED_TIMEOUT I ? localUser dateFormat Ljava/text/DateFormat; activityText "Lfr/c3t/swing/chat/ChatPanel$Text; activityHandler -Lfr/c3t/swing/chat/ChatPanel$ActivityHandler; helpers Ljava/util/Map; Signature 5Ljava/util/Map<Ljava/lang/String;Ljava/lang/String;>; sendAction Lfr/c3t/swing/AbstractC3tAction; chooseFont helpersPopupMenu Ljavax/swing/JPopupMenu; helpersAction chatTextPane Ljavax/swing/JTextPane; inputTextArea Ljavax/swing/JTextArea; jScrollPane1 Ljavax/swing/JScrollPane; jScrollPane2 sendButton Ljavax/swing/JButton; toolBar Ljavax/swing/JToolBar; <init> ()V Code LineNumberTable LocalVariableTable this Lfr/c3t/swing/chat/ChatPanel; inputMap Ljavax/swing/InputMap; oldMapping Ljava/lang/Object; StackMapTable,;< addToolBarAction (Ljavax/swing/Action;)V action Ljavax/swing/Action; initComponents layout Ljavax/swing/GroupLayout; clear setLocalUser (Ljava/lang/String;)V getLocalUser ()Ljava/lang/String; setShowDate (Z)V showDate Z,= getShowDate ()Z textReceived '(Ljava/lang/String;Ljava/lang/String;)V sender text setHelpers (Ljava/util/Map;)V LocalVariableTypeTable>? 8(Ljava/util/Map<Ljava/lang/String;Ljava/lang/String;>;)V addText g(Ljava/lang/String;Ljava/lang/String;Ljavax/swing/text/AttributeSet;)Lfr/c3t/swing/chat/ChatPanel$Text; emoticonIndex entry Entry Ljava/util/Map$Entry; i$ Ljava/util/Iterator; offset index matches Ljava/util/TreeMap; e 'Ljavax/swing/text/BadLocationException; user attribute Ljavax/swing/text/AttributeSet; isLocalUser document !Ljavax/swing/text/StyledDocument; @Ljava/util/Map$Entry<Ljava/lang/Integer;Lfr/c3t/icon/Emoticon;>; >Ljava/util/TreeMap<Ljava/lang/Integer;Lfr/c3t/icon/Emoticon;>;!@AAêBCÿ showActivity ;(Ljava/lang/String;Lfr/c3t/swing/chat/ChatPanel$Activity;)V activity &Lfr/c3t/swing/chat/ChatPanel$Activity; removeActivityText createPopupMenu ()Ljavax/swing/JPopupMenu; part menu Ljavax/swing/JMenu; i parentMenu helper parts [Ljava/lang/String; string popupMenu map 6Ljava/util/Map<Ljava/lang/String;Ljavax/swing/JMenu;>;L% access$000 6(Lfr/c3t/swing/chat/ChatPanel;)Ljavax/swing/JTextArea; x0 access$100 1(Lfr/c3t/swing/chat/ChatPanel;)Ljava/lang/String; access$200 ?(Lfr/c3t/swing/chat/ChatPanel;Ljava/lang/String;Ljava/lang/String;Ljavax/swing/text/AttributeSet;)Lfr/c3t/swing/chat/ChatPanel$Text; x1 x2 x3 access$300 V(Lfr/c3t/swing/chat/ChatPanel;Ljava/lang/String;Ljava/lang/Object;Ljava/lang/Object;)V access$400 6(Lfr/c3t/swing/chat/ChatPanel;)Ljavax/swing/JTextPane; access$500 7(Lfr/c3t/swing/chat/ChatPanel;)Ljavax/swing/JPopupMenu; access$600 5(Lfr/c3t/swing/chat/ChatPanel;)Ljavax/swing/JToolBar; access$700 L(Lfr/c3t/swing/chat/ChatPanel;)Lfr/c3t/swing/chat/ChatPanel$ActivityHandler; access$800 4(Lfr/c3t/swing/chat/ChatPanel;)Ljavax/swing/JButton; access$1000 (Lfr/c3t/swing/chat/ChatPanel;)V access$1102 c(Lfr/c3t/swing/chat/ChatPanel;Lfr/c3t/swing/chat/ChatPanel$Text;)Lfr/c3t/swing/chat/ChatPanel$Text; access$1200 '()Ljavax/swing/text/SimpleAttributeSet; access$1500 access$1600 access$1700 .(Lfr/c3t/swing/chat/ChatPanel;)Ljava/util/Map; <clinit> SourceFile ChatPanel.java Ý ÞDE Ï Î Ò Î Ù ÚB ó î ï Û Ü ð ñ ä å ç è Ö È é ê ò ó +fr/c3t/swing/chat/ChatPanel$ActivityHandler òk java/util/LinkedHashMap fr/c3t/swing/chat/ChatPanel$1 Envoyer òF á â fr/c3t/swing/chat/ChatPanel$2 Changer la policeGHI òJ ã â fr/c3t/swing/chat/ChatPanel$3 Aide à la rédactionKI æ â ó fr/c3t/swing/chat/ChatPanel$4LMNOPQRS>TUVWXYZ;[\V]^_`ab cd javax/swing/JToolBar javax/swing/JScrollPane í ì javax/swing/JTextPane ë ì javax/swing/JTextArea javax/swing/JButtonefghijklmnopn .Taper SHIFT+ENTREE pour retourner à la ligne.q rstuvwxy javax/swing/GroupLayout òz{|}???????????????????????????????? ?=¡¢ × Ø fr/c3t/swing/chat/ChatPanel$5 ò£¤¥¦?§¨©CDª«¬A®¯ java/lang/StringBuilder (°± java/util/Date²³ ) ´µ¶· > Ñ Î Ð Î¸¹º»B¼½¾¿ÀCÁÂà java/util/Map$EntryÄà java/lang/IntegerůÆÇÈnÉnÊà fr/c3t/icon/EmoticonËÌÍÎÏЯÆÑ Í ÎÒÓ fr/c3t/swing/chat/ChatPanel$Text òÔ %javax/swing/text/BadLocationException Å Æ cannot add text ?!ÕÖ× fr/c3t/swing/chat/ChatPanel$6 òØÙÚÛÚÜÝ cannot remove activity text ?! °Þ javax/swing/JPopupMenu java/util/HashMapß½ java/lang/String #àá[â javax/swing/JMenu ò Vãcä fr/c3t/swing/chat/ChatPanel$7cå fr/c3t/swing/chat/ChatPanel$8 fr/c3t/swing/chat/ChatPanelæç #javax/swing/text/SimpleAttributeSetèéêëìíîïðêñíòí javax/swing/JPanel $fr/c3t/swing/chat/ChatPanel$Activity TextEntered ActivityChanged javax/swing/InputMap java/lang/Object java/text/DateFormat fr/c3t/swing/AbstractC3tAction java/util/Map javax/swing/text/AttributeSet javax/swing/text/StyledDocument java/util/TreeMap java/util/Iterator firePropertyChange 9(Ljava/lang/String;Ljava/lang/Object;Ljava/lang/Object;)V 2(Lfr/c3t/swing/chat/ChatPanel;Ljava/lang/String;)V fr/c3t/icon/IconDatabase FONT_24 Ljavax/swing/ImageIcon; D(Lfr/c3t/swing/chat/ChatPanel;Ljava/lang/String;Ljavax/swing/Icon;)V EDIT_24 addAncestorListener '(Ljavax/swing/event/AncestorListener;)V addActionListener "(Ljava/awt/event/ActionListener;)V getInputMap ()Ljavax/swing/InputMap; getActionMap ()Ljavax/swing/ActionMap; getName javax/swing/ActionMap put )(Ljava/lang/Object;Ljavax/swing/Action;)V javax/swing/KeyStroke getKeyStroke (II)Ljavax/swing/KeyStroke; get +(Ljavax/swing/KeyStroke;)Ljava/lang/Object; ,(Ljavax/swing/KeyStroke;Ljava/lang/Object;)V getDocument ()Ljavax/swing/text/Document; javax/swing/text/Document addDocumentListener '(Ljavax/swing/event/DocumentListener;)V add +(Ljavax/swing/Action;)Ljavax/swing/JButton; setFloatable setRollover getFont ()Ljava/awt/Font; setFont (Ljava/awt/Font;)V setViewportView (Ljava/awt/Component;)V setColumns (I)V setLineWrap setRows setToolTipText setWrapStyleWord setDragEnabled javax/swing/DropMode INSERT Ljavax/swing/DropMode; setDropMode (Ljavax/swing/DropMode;)V setText (Ljava/awt/Container;)V setLayout (Ljava/awt/LayoutManager;)V !javax/swing/GroupLayout$Alignment Alignment LEADING #Ljavax/swing/GroupLayout$Alignment; createParallelGroup ParallelGroup L(Ljavax/swing/GroupLayout$Alignment;)Ljavax/swing/GroupLayout$ParallelGroup; createSequentialGroup SequentialGroup +()Ljavax/swing/GroupLayout$SequentialGroup; 'javax/swing/GroupLayout$SequentialGroup addContainerGap %javax/swing/GroupLayout$ParallelGroup addComponent @(Ljava/awt/Component;III)Ljavax/swing/GroupLayout$ParallelGroup; TRAILING `(Ljava/awt/Component;Ljavax/swing/GroupLayout$Alignment;)Ljavax/swing/GroupLayout$ParallelGroup; addGroupó Group J(Ljavax/swing/GroupLayout$Group;)Ljavax/swing/GroupLayout$SequentialGroup; H(Ljavax/swing/GroupLayout$Group;)Ljavax/swing/GroupLayout$ParallelGroup; setHorizontalGroup "(Ljavax/swing/GroupLayout$Group;)V B(Ljava/awt/Component;III)Ljavax/swing/GroupLayout$SequentialGroup; addGap .(III)Ljavax/swing/GroupLayout$SequentialGroup;ô *javax/swing/LayoutStyle$ComponentPlacement ComponentPlacement UNRELATED ,Ljavax/swing/LayoutStyle$ComponentPlacement; addPreferredGap W(Ljavax/swing/LayoutStyle$ComponentPlacement;)Ljavax/swing/GroupLayout$SequentialGroup; ?(Ljava/awt/Component;)Ljavax/swing/GroupLayout$SequentialGroup; setVerticalGroup getTimeInstance (I)Ljava/text/DateFormat; D(Lfr/c3t/swing/chat/ChatPanel;Ljava/lang/String;Ljava/lang/String;)V javax/swing/SwingUtilities invokeLater (Ljava/lang/Runnable;)V putAll isEmpty setEnabled equals (Ljava/lang/Object;)Z getStyledDocument #()Ljavax/swing/text/StyledDocument; getLength ()I append -(Ljava/lang/String;)Ljava/lang/StringBuilder; format $(Ljava/util/Date;)Ljava/lang/String; toString #org/apache/commons/lang/StringUtils defaultString &(Ljava/lang/String;)Ljava/lang/String; insertString 5(ILjava/lang/String;Ljavax/swing/text/AttributeSet;)V locate '(Ljava/lang/String;)Ljava/util/TreeMap; entrySet ()Ljava/util/Set; java/util/Set iterator ()Ljava/util/Iterator; hasNext next ()Ljava/lang/Object; getKey intValue substring (II)Ljava/lang/String; setCaretPosition moveCaretPosition getValue getIcon ()Ljavax/swing/ImageIcon; insertIcon (Ljavax/swing/Icon;)V getText length (I)Ljava/lang/String; setCharacterAttributes %(IILjavax/swing/text/AttributeSet;Z)V S(Lfr/c3t/swing/chat/ChatPanel;Ljava/lang/String;IILfr/c3t/swing/chat/ChatPanel$1;)V org/apache/log4j/Logger error *(Ljava/lang/Object;Ljava/lang/Throwable;)V X(Lfr/c3t/swing/chat/ChatPanel;Lfr/c3t/swing/chat/ChatPanel$Activity;Ljava/lang/String;)V access$1300 %(Lfr/c3t/swing/chat/ChatPanel$Text;)I access$1400 remove (II)V -(Ljava/lang/Object;)Ljava/lang/StringBuilder; keySet split '(Ljava/lang/String;)[Ljava/lang/String; &(Ljava/lang/Object;)Ljava/lang/Object; 8(Ljava/lang/Object;Ljava/lang/Object;)Ljava/lang/Object; 0(Ljavax/swing/JMenuItem;)Ljavax/swing/JMenuItem; -(Ljavax/swing/Action;)Ljavax/swing/JMenuItem; getLogger ,(Ljava/lang/Class;)Lorg/apache/log4j/Logger; javax/swing/text/StyleConstants setBold *(Ljavax/swing/text/MutableAttributeSet;Z)V java/awt/Color BLUE Ljava/awt/Color; setForeground 9(Ljavax/swing/text/MutableAttributeSet;Ljava/awt/Color;)V setItalic blue gray javax/swing/GroupLayout$Group javax/swing/LayoutStyle ! ´ ¾ Å Æ Ç È É Ê Ë È É Ì Í Î Ï Î Ð Î Ñ Î Ò Î Ó Ô É Õ Ö È × Ø Ù Ú Û Ü Ý Þ ß à á â ã â ä å æ â ç è é ê ë ì í ì î ï ð ñ ò ó ô h Ê*· *» Y*· µ *» Y· µ *» Y*· µ *» Y*² · µ *» Y*² · µ !*· "*» #Y*· $¶ %*´ *´ ¶ &*´ ¶ 'L*´ ¶ (*´ ¶ )*´ ¶ *+ ¸ +¶ ,M+ ¸ +*´ ¶ )¶ -,Æ + @¸ +,¶ -*´ ¶ .*´ ¹ / *¶ 0*¶ 1± õ N ? f g i ) w : ? K ? O ? [ © f « n ¬ ? ® ? ¯ ? ° £ ± ¯ ´ ¿ ¶ Ä · É ¸ ö Ê ÷ ø n \ ù ú ? <